    Tournament Info.

                   

Tournaments are held 2 times a year. The events are only open to students in our program. Students need to participate in a minimum of 3 program tournaments to receive their black belts.
We have tons of fun and everyone leaves a winner.

Requirements regarding program tournaments to be eligible for
Black Belt in our program

     Females:    2 Sparring & 1 Forms or 3 sparring
     Male:         3 Sparring

Our tournaments are designed to help students overcome the fear and anxiety of sparring and competition. No one walks away empty handed. That being said everyone gets the opportunity to try new things and use the kicks and techniques they've learned in class.

Ask anyone who has participated and they will tell you that it is a good experience. Participants receive trophies and medals. The students are supervised by Black Belt ring judges and referees.

White Belts through Black Belts can compete. Like the Koreans, we refer to this competition as:     "Playing Taekwondo"   so have fun !!


We practice similar rules and methods as those used in the TKD Olympic Games !



Taekwondo is the Korean National Sport and an Olympic Sport. Our students are eligible to try out for the Olympic Team as members of the World Taekwondo Federation headquartered in Seoul Korea.
